summaryrefslogtreecommitdiffstats
path: root/meta/classes/kernel.bbclass
diff options
context:
space:
mode:
Diffstat (limited to 'meta/classes/kernel.bbclass')
-rw-r--r--meta/classes/kernel.bbclass6
1 files changed, 4 insertions, 2 deletions
diff --git a/meta/classes/kernel.bbclass b/meta/classes/kernel.bbclass
index 8c8c95b4ea..00e27ef76d 100644
--- a/meta/classes/kernel.bbclass
+++ b/meta/classes/kernel.bbclass
@@ -200,6 +200,7 @@ kernel_do_install() {
200 sed -i 's#-I/usr/include/slang#-I=/usr/include/slang#g' $kerneldir/tools/perf/Makefile 200 sed -i 's#-I/usr/include/slang#-I=/usr/include/slang#g' $kerneldir/tools/perf/Makefile
201 fi 201 fi
202} 202}
203do_install[prefuncs] += "package_get_auto_pr"
203 204
204sysroot_stage_all_append() { 205sysroot_stage_all_append() {
205 sysroot_stage_dir ${D}${KERNEL_SRC_PATH} ${SYSROOT_DESTDIR}${KERNEL_SRC_PATH} 206 sysroot_stage_dir ${D}${KERNEL_SRC_PATH} ${SYSROOT_DESTDIR}${KERNEL_SRC_PATH}
@@ -333,11 +334,11 @@ do_sizecheck[dirs] = "${B}"
333 334
334addtask sizecheck before do_install after do_strip 335addtask sizecheck before do_install after do_strip
335 336
336KERNEL_IMAGE_BASE_NAME ?= "${KERNEL_IMAGETYPE}-${PE}-${PV}-${PR}-${MACHINE}-${DATETIME}" 337KERNEL_IMAGE_BASE_NAME ?= "${KERNEL_IMAGETYPE}-${PKGE}-${PKGV}-${PKGR}-${MACHINE}-${DATETIME}"
337# Don't include the DATETIME variable in the sstate package signatures 338# Don't include the DATETIME variable in the sstate package signatures
338KERNEL_IMAGE_BASE_NAME[vardepsexclude] = "DATETIME" 339KERNEL_IMAGE_BASE_NAME[vardepsexclude] = "DATETIME"
339KERNEL_IMAGE_SYMLINK_NAME ?= "${KERNEL_IMAGETYPE}-${MACHINE}" 340KERNEL_IMAGE_SYMLINK_NAME ?= "${KERNEL_IMAGETYPE}-${MACHINE}"
340MODULE_IMAGE_BASE_NAME ?= "modules-${PE}-${PV}-${PR}-${MACHINE}-${DATETIME}" 341MODULE_IMAGE_BASE_NAME ?= "modules-${PKGE}-${PKGV}-${PKGR}-${MACHINE}-${DATETIME}"
341MODULE_IMAGE_BASE_NAME[vardepsexclude] = "DATETIME" 342MODULE_IMAGE_BASE_NAME[vardepsexclude] = "DATETIME"
342MODULE_TARBALL_BASE_NAME ?= "${MODULE_IMAGE_BASE_NAME}.tgz" 343MODULE_TARBALL_BASE_NAME ?= "${MODULE_IMAGE_BASE_NAME}.tgz"
343# Don't include the DATETIME variable in the sstate package signatures 344# Don't include the DATETIME variable in the sstate package signatures
@@ -386,6 +387,7 @@ kernel_do_deploy() {
386 cd - 387 cd -
387} 388}
388do_deploy[dirs] = "${DEPLOYDIR} ${B}" 389do_deploy[dirs] = "${DEPLOYDIR} ${B}"
390do_deploy[prefuncs] += "package_get_auto_pr"
389 391
390addtask deploy before do_build after do_install 392addtask deploy before do_build after do_install
391 393